HC Deb 26 October 1983 vol 47 c93W
Mr. Parry

asked the Secretary of State for Employment what representations he has received concerning the effect of rescinding the 1946 fair wages resolution in relation to changes in the wages and holidays of workers employed by industrial cleaning companies on contracts in the public sector.

Mr. Gummer

The fair wages resolution applied in terms to central Government Departments only, and not to other parts of the public sector.

The minimum rates of pay and paid holidays of cleaners employed on Departmental contracts for the cleaning of Government offices were dealt with under Treasury arrangements which, in practice, were independent of the fair wages resolution.
